Whitmore Surname Meaning
English: habitational name from Whitmoor (Devon) or Whitmore (Staffordshire and Dorset) or from any of numerous other places in England with names denoting a white moor or mere.
This designation is derived from the Old English terms hwīt, meaning 'white', and mōr, meaning 'moor', or mere, meaning 'pool'.
